Potential Side Effects

Despite its benefits, Stanozolol 50 mg can also lead to several side effects. It’s essential for users to be aware of these before starting:

  1. Hormonal Disruptions: Stanozolol can lead to imbalances in hormones, potentially causing side effects like acne, hair loss, and mood swings.
  2. Cardiovascular Issues: The use of this steroid may increase the risk of cardiovascular problems, including high blood pressure and changes in cholesterol levels.
  3. Joint Pain: Some users report experiencing joint pain, which may significantly impact mobility and comfort.
  4. Liver Toxicity: Oral forms of Stanozolol can be hepatotoxic, increasing the risk of liver damage with prolonged use.
  5. Potential for Addiction: As with many steroids, there is a risk of developing a dependency on Stanozolol.
